Because Dual Intelligent Processors 5 interacts deeply with Windows kernel drivers and motherboard firmware, users occasionally encounter technical hurdles. Issue 1: AI Suite 3 Fails to Launch or Crashes on Startup

If the system stays hot, navigate to inside the DIP5 menu. Run the Fan Tuning wizard. This maps your fans' capabilities and creates a custom curve that aggressively ramps up fan speeds when CPU temperatures spike. Running DIP5 alongside other hardware management utilities (such as MSI Afterburner, Corsair iCUE, or NZXT CAM) can cause system sensors to report inaccurate data or freeze.
